Subject: Discount authority on large deals

Team — effective immediately, discounts above 20% on deals over 500k require my sign-off; 15–20% stays with regional heads. Too many Harlowe-tier deals closed last quarter at margins we can't sustain. The incoming director, Pria Denholm, inherits this policy and will review exceptions monthly. Legacy quotes are honoured through quarter-end, nothing after. Questions to Denholm once she starts. The rationale tied to next year's positioning is summarised below.

management briefing: Only 33 of the 205 pilot accounts renewed Kasath, so a churn review is set for October 17. Weniusek Logistics is in early talks to buy Holethax Freight for about $345.6 million.

The GateTally counter at Fernhollow Arena aggregates pulses from every turnstile into a shared ingest ring. Plugins subscribe to that ring, so a slow consumer can back-pressure everyone — please keep your handlers under the per-event budget and batch where you can. Kickoff surges hit roughly ten times the steady-state rate for about fifteen minutes, and the ring is sized for that, not for unbounded replay. If you need history, use the archive API instead. The limits you must respect are listed below.

constants for kaduf-tafop:
QUOTAS = {
    "holwyn": 877,
    "pelox": 887,
    "zorath": 371,
    "ralir": 836,
    "juldor": 266,
}

**Postmortem timeline — Farelight pricing experiment**

14:22 — On-call paged after checkout conversions dropped sharply on the Farelight platform. Investigation showed the ticket-pricing experiment had begun serving the treatment price to 100% of traffic instead of the intended 10% split, due to a misconfigured rollout flag pushed earlier that afternoon. Experiment was halted at 14:41 and prices reverted. The deploy responsible was identified by the token recorded below.

session token of fadug-hahap = htk3_554